Índice:


       

Objetivo:


       O objetivo deste documento é mostrar como é feita a geração de relatórios em diretório predeterminado. 

Introdução:


       Foi criado uma funcionalidade para gerar relatórios em um diretório predeterminado, essa funcionalidade foi adicionada através da criação de um parâmetro, no qual deve-se informar o diretório padrão onde o relatório será salvo. 

       Também foi adicionado um parâmetro antes da execução do relatório, para permitir que o usuário possa escolher entre "salvar o relatório em um diretório local", ou  "Salvar em um diretório padrão (informado no cadastro)".

Regra de Negócio:


       Foi adicionado dois parâmetros no cadastro do relatório gerado pelo RM Reports, e um parâmetro antes da execução do relatório.

       Se o parâmetro “Salvar no diretório padrão” estiver marcado, é necessário informar o diretório onde o relatório será salvo após sua execução, tal diretório poderá ser local, ou de rede. Em ambos os casos, o departamento de TI do cliente deverá garantir que: o usuário do RM.Host tenha permissão para Ler, Gravar e Modificar arquivos, e que os usuários operadores do sistema não tenham acesso ao diretório escolhido.

       Na execução do relatório, o usuário tem a opção de ignorar o diretório padrão e salvar o relatório em um diretório local de sua escolha.

Observação:

Caso opte pelo diretório local, o relatório será gerado somente no diretório informado. O relatório não será salvo no diretório predefinido, mesmo que esteja parametrizado para isso. Caso o usuário deseje que o relatório seja salvo no diretório definido no cadastro, deverá executá-lo novamente sem marcar essa opção.

       Foram adicionados os seguintes campos na tabela RRptReport:

  • USADIRETORIOPADRAO 
  • DIRETORIOPADRAO. 

      No formulário de cadastro de relatórios foram incluídos os controles vinculados aos dois campos citados anteriormente, e um controle para que o usuário possa ignorar o diretório predefinido no formulário de execução do relatório.


Imagens demostrativas abaixo:

Observação:

Caso a opção “Salvar no diretório padrão” esteja desmarcada, o comportamento atual dos módulos não será alterado.

Produto: Framework

Versão: 11.82.XX e 12.01.XX

Processo: RM Reports

  • Sem rótulos